Cameroon profile
Baka Pygmies, the original dwellers of Cameroon's forests, enjoy small logging concessions
- Full name: Republic of Cameroon
- Population: 20 million (UN, 2012)
- Capital: Yaounde
- Area: 475,442 sq km (183,568 sq miles)
- Major languages: French, English, languages of Bantu, Semi-Bantu and Sudanic groups
- Major religions: Christianity, Islam, indigenous beliefs
- Life expectancy: 51 years (men), 54 years (women) (UN)
- Monetary unit: 1 CFA (Communaute Financiere Africaine) franc = 100 centimes
- Main exports: Crude oil and petroleum products, timber, cocoa, aluminium, coffee, cotton
- GNI per capita: US $1,210 (World Bank, 2011)
- Internet domain: .cm
- International dialling code: +237
